Across diverse, real-world careers, this show highlights how people get into their work, what daily life looks like, and the growth paths beyond traditional trajectories. Episodes span HR leadership, academia, entrepreneurship, creative industries, healthcare, education, sales, and family businesses, often blending practical tips with personal stories about balancing work and life, mentorship, and resilience. Listeners are likely drawn to actionable career insights, authentic conversations, and a wide lens on what it takes to build meaningful work, from side hustles to leadership roles.
